    If you stay on a 16, you increase the house (casino) advantage 4x. It’s a lose/lose scenario but you lose slightly less when you hit the 16 against a 10.
    Same with 12 vs dealer 2. If you hit you win 9/20 times. If you stay you win 8/20 times. We’re talking tiny advantages but over time, they add up.
    All math my friends, don’t let the patterns the typical player “sees” throw off the math. Hope this helps

    16vs10 is very close since you need a very good draw like a 4 or a 5 just to break even but with a 16v7 the times you don't bust, you are more or less favored to tie or win so it actually makes more sense to hit your 16s against a 7 compared to a 10
